MANILA, Philippines: The Philippine Charity Sweepstakes Office (PCSO) clarified that a bettor, whom Sen. Raffy Tulfo claimed to have won the lottery 20 times, has won in their digit games.

Raffy Tulfo claimed to have won the lottery 20 times, has won in their digit games.In a statement on Wednesday, the PCSO confirmed that a list Tulfo referred to in a radio interview on Tuesday originated from them, but it should 'not be interpreted in a manner other than what it was meant to be.
Tulfo apparently failed to notice was that the same list would also show that for jackpot-bearing games like Lotto 6/42, Mega Lotto 6/45, Super Lotto 6/49, Grand Lotto 6/55 and Ultra Lotto 6/58, there was no winner more than once,' they added.The PCSO had also clarified that the reported 20 claims made by one person does not make him the winner of 20 digit lottery games.
